Mastering the Art of Fowl Passage
Successful navigation in this game hinges on precise timing and a keen awareness of your surroundings. The core mechanic revolves around tapping the screen to make the chicken move forward a certain distance. The challenge lies in predicting the movements of the oncoming traffic and timing your taps accordingly. Rushing into gaps that seem safe can often lead to disaster, while waiting too long can leave you stranded in the path of an approaching vehicle. It’s a delicate balance, demanding both quick reflexes and strategic thinking. Players will quickly learn that patience and observation are often more valuable than sheer speed.
Understanding Traffic Patterns
One of the key elements to improving your score is understanding the patterns of the traffic. While the game introduces an element of randomness, certain tendencies will begin to emerge. For example, you might notice that vehicles tend to travel in clusters, leaving brief windows of opportunity for safe passage. Alternatively, certain lanes might consistently experience heavier traffic flow than others. Paying attention to these patterns allows you to anticipate upcoming dangers and plan your movements accordingly. Experienced players will learn to prioritize surviving over collecting every single grain, as a higher survival rate ultimately leads to a better overall score. Furthermore, recognizing vehicle types and their speeds can refine your strategy – knowing a truck takes longer to clear a space than a car is vital.
| Vehicle Type | Approximate Speed | Risk Level |
|---|---|---|
| Car | Medium | Moderate |
| Truck | Slow | High (longer blocking time) |
| Motorcycle | Fast | High (difficult to judge distance) |
| Bus | Very Slow | Extreme (very long blocking time) |
The table above shows an example of how vehicle types and their speeds can affect your collision risk. Adapting your gameplay based on these factors is crucial for long-term success.
Maximizing Your Score with Grain Collection
While survival is paramount, collecting grain strategically can significantly boost your final score. Grain is scattered throughout the road, often requiring players to venture slightly further into danger to acquire it. The key is to assess the risk versus reward. If a piece of grain is located in a relatively safe gap between vehicles, it's usually worth the effort to collect it. However, if reaching the grain requires a risky maneuver with a high probability of collision, it's often better to prioritize safety and avoid the temptation. Mastering this risk assessment is vital for achieving high scores.
Balancing Risk and Reward
Effective grain collection isn't about blindly chasing every piece; it's about making calculated decisions. Consider the following: How close are the surrounding vehicles? How much time do I have to react if something unexpected happens? What is my current score – am I willing to risk a life to gain a few extra points? Answering these questions will help you determine whether a particular piece of grain is worth pursuing. Prioritization is key. Ignore any grain that requires a needlessly dangerous maneuver. Some players even choose to focus solely on survival in early levels, then introduce grain-collecting into their strategy as they become more confident in their reflexes and timing.

Obstacle Variety and Adaptive Gameplay
Beyond the ever-present threat of vehicular traffic, the game introduces a variety of other obstacles to keep players on their toes. These obstacles might include moving barriers, sudden speed increases, or even environmental hazards like slippery patches of road. This dynamic element requires players to constantly adapt their strategies and remain vigilant. No two playthroughs are exactly alike, ensuring a consistently engaging experience. Learning how to react to each obstacle quickly and efficiently is essential for progressing through the game.
Responding to Unexpected Challenges
The inclusion of unexpected obstacles is what separates a simple time-waster from a truly engaging mobile game. These challenges demand quick thinking and adaptability. For instance, if a moving barrier suddenly appears, you may need to make an immediate course correction to avoid collision. Or, if the road becomes slippery, you'll need to adjust your tapping rhythm to maintain control. These moments of unexpected challenge are where the game truly shines, testing your reflexes and problem-solving abilities. It's about learning to expect the unexpected and developing the muscle memory to respond instinctively to new threats.

The Psychology of Addictive Gameplay
The success of this type of game isn't accidental. It taps into several psychological principles that make it incredibly addictive. The simple, intuitive controls make it easy to pick up and play, while the challenging gameplay provides a constant sense of reward and accomplishment. Each successful crossing feels like a small victory, motivating players to keep trying. The high score mechanic adds a competitive element, encouraging players to strive for continuous improvement. Furthermore, the bite-sized nature of the game makes it perfect for short bursts of play, fitting seamlessly into busy lifestyles.
